What Does a Medical Receptionist Do?

Every company, lawyer, clinic, even schools have someone to greet visitors, answer phones, and do a lot of the office work. In medical institutions, these people are recognized as medical receptionist.

Medical receptionists greet patients, schedule appointments and complete other office tasks for a medical office or health care facility. Find out the average salary, employment outlook and education requirements, as provided by the chart below.
